## Onboarding: Turnwell Counter Service

For the weekly eng sync: Turnwell counts turnstile events at Harrowfield Arena and publishes gate totals every ten seconds. New joiners get read access by default. Writes to the calibration table require the sealed config store, which locks after any unclean shutdown — this bit us twice last quarter, so know the procedure. Unsealing is a one-command operation from the gate-side console and should be demoed at each new hire's first sync. The command prompts for the recovery passphrase below.

recovery phrase for bajog-kahif: wenael-ulawyn

# Break-Glass: StockPilot Restock Planner

If StockPilot's scheduler dies and machines go unplanned for 24h, break-glass applies. Page the on-call, note the incident in the sync doc, then open the emergency console. Access requires two approvals plus the recovery passphrase printed directly below this paragraph.

strongbox words: kelion-ralvan-casix-aldeth-gorius-kelath-isteth-tamwyn-novok-queniel-druok-quenok-wenael

Subject: Q3 budget ask — quick heads-up

Hi all,

Welcome aboard, Priya! Before your first exec session, a quick note: we're requesting an extra 140k for the Larkfield tooling upgrade. The old rigs at the Denmoor plant are limping, and waiting until Q4 risks missing the Oriset launch window. Full breakdown attached. Happy to walk anyone through it over coffee. For context, here's where this fits strategically.

confidential, yagaf-kaguf: The eastern region missed its Kasok quota by 57.3 percent last quarter. Rusielek Works plans to raise the Kelix list price by 37.6 percent in February. The pricing group signed off on a budget of $308.5 million for Project Quenwyn. The renewal with Norwynax Foods closes at $199.4 million a year, 2.4 percent above the last contract.